Hewlett Packard Enterprise to buy supercomputer maker Cray in a deal valued at $1.3B, or $35 per share, which represents a premium of 17.4% to Cray's last close

Context & Ripple Effects

This deal extends a deliberate portfolio reshuffle at HPE: it bought supercomputer pioneer SGI for $275M in 2016 (acquired SGI for $275 million) while shopping its software division to Thoma Bravo (in talks to sell its software division), then added flash storage via Nimble (Nimble Storage for about $1B). Cray is the next step up that ladder — trading commodity-adjacent assets for the high end of computing.

The timing matters because HPE is buying Cray's brand and engineering bench just as government-scale simulation work is heating up; within months of the announcement, Cray landed a $600M US Department of Energy supercomputer contract for nuclear-weapons research while still under HPE's wing.

First-order effects

  • Cray shareholders receive $35 per share, a 17.4% premium to the last close, ending Cray's run as an independent supercomputing vendor after six decades.
  • HPE immediately Cray's HPC engineering talent and interconnect technology, stacking it on top of the SGI acquisition to cover the full performance-computing range.

Second-order effects

  • Rival server makers competing for DOE and national-lab contracts now face an HPE that owns both SGI's scale-out systems and Cray's flagship-class machines, squeezing the remaining independent HPC vendors' differentiation.
  • The $600M DoE award flowing to a company mid-acquisition hands HPE a marquee government reference account that strengthens its bid position on subsequent exascale-class procurements.

Third-order effects

  • If the pattern holds, high-performance computing consolidates into a handful of full-stack vendors able to finance billion-dollar government systems, leaving specialized supercomputer firms with a choice between selling or shrinking.
  • Government simulation workloads — nuclear stockpile stewardship among them — increasingly route through a few large integrators, raising the stakes of vendor selection in national-security computing.

The trend: Enterprise hardware giants are absorbing the last independent supercomputer makers as national-scale AI and simulation demand turns HPC from a niche craft into a scale business.
